Senior AI Governance Analyst

Turnberry Solutions
Warsaw, IN Contractor
POSTED ON 7/31/2026
AVAILABLE BEFORE 8/29/2026
Duration: 12 Months

Location: IN-Warsaw, 100% Remote

Overview: Every Turnberry consultant belongs to a practice, an internal group of consultants and leaders with shared experience and expertise. Each of these practices aligns to one of the core services Turnberry offers to clients. As a Senior AI Governance Analyst, you will join Turnberry's Business Transformation practice. Turnberry's Business Transformation practice is dedicated to diagnosing and addressing core business challenges including regulatory compliance, full-scale implementation, managing change and driving continuous improvement across transformation initiatives.

Responsibilities

  • Maintain and continuously improve the centralized AI asset inventory, ensuring completeness, accuracy, and timely updates across all business units and corporate functions
  • Manage the intake process for new AI use cases, including vendor and internally developed solutions, routing submissions through appropriate governance review bodies
  • Track AI assets through their lifecycle, from intake and approval through deployment, monitoring, and retirement, and coordinate periodic reconciliation of AI inventory data across systems and stakeholders
  • Administer AI risk assessments, applying defined risk classification criteria and escalation procedures, and track risk assessment outcomes, remediation actions, and risk acceptance decisions
  • Support the operationalization of AI-related regulatory requirements, including the EU AI Act, Colorado AI Act, and other emerging AI regulations, translating compliance obligations into actionable process steps
  • Support the development, maintenance, and distribution of AI governance policies, standards, and guidance documents in coordination with functional owners across Privacy, Legal, IP, InfoSec, and Quality
  • Maintain standardized templates, documentation practices, and process workflows for AI governance activities
  • Design and maintain governance dashboards and reports that provide visibility into AI inventory status, risk posture, compliance metrics, and governance activity
  • Prepare materials and status updates for the AIWG, Governance and Risk Sub-Committee, and AI SteerCo as needed, and track management action plan progress related to AI governance audit findings
  • Serve as the primary operational point of contact for AI governance inquiries, working across IT, Information Security, Legal, Intellectual Property, Privacy, Quality, and R&D
  • Support the Governance and Risk Sub-Committee with meeting preparation, action item tracking, and follow-through on recommendations
  • Coordinate with Quality and Regulatory Affairs teams to ensure AI governance processes complement, rather than duplicate, existing product-related workflows for SaMD and other regulated AI applications

Qualifications

  • Working knowledge of responsible AI principles and the risks associated with AI adoption, including bias, transparency, data privacy, security, and intellectual property considerations
  • Familiarity with AI-related regulatory frameworks such as the EU AI Act, FDA guidance on AI/ML, Colorado AI Act, or similar emerging legislation
  • Strong organizational and project coordination skills including detail orientation, an ownership mindset, and the ability to manage multiple workstreams across functions simultaneously
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, including effective collaboration with many cross-functional team members and the ability to produce clear reports, dashboards, and governance documentation for diverse audiences
  • Demonstrated experience administering governance or compliance processes, including intake workflows, risk assessments, inventory management, or audit support
  • Comfort operating in ambiguity with the ability to work within an evolving governance framework and help shape processes as they mature
  • Bachelor’s degree, preferably in legal studies, information systems, public policy, health sciences, or a related discipline, and 2 years of related experience, or High School Diploma (or equivalent) and 5 years of related experience required
  • Preference for candidates with 5 years of professional experience working in privacy, compliance, risk management, quality systems, or governance within a highly regulated industry (medical devices, pharmaceuticals, healthcare, or financial services)
  • Must be US-based, Eastern time-zone preferred
  • Experience with GRC platforms such as OneTrust, AuditBoard, ServiceNow, or similar, preferred
  • Medical device or life sciences industry experience, preferred
  • IAPP certification (AIGP, CIPP, CIPM, or CIPT) or similar professional credential, preferred
